Senior Centers
Offer a variety of social and recreational services. They may provide congregate meal programs offering
free or low cost meals.
Senior Transportation Services
Assists seniors in shopping and keeping medical and other appointments.
Severe Cognitive Impairment
A loss or deterioration in intellectual capacity that is comparable to Alzheimers disease and
similar forms of irreversible dementia, and is measured by clinical evidence and standardized tests that
reliably measure impairment in the individuals (A) short-term or long-term memory, (B) orientation
as to people, places, or time, and (C) deductive or abstract reasoning.
Skilled Nursing Care
s the highest level of care, requiring the greatest professional expertise, and is generally prescribed
for the most severely impaired person who cannot tend to his own needs. Skilled nursing care is 24-Hour
care ordered by a physician and provided by a Registered Nurse (RN) or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N).
Substantial Supervision
Continual supervision (which may include cueing by verbal prompting, gestures, or other demonstrations)
by another person that is necessary to protect you when Severe Cognitive Impairment threatens your health
or safety (such as may result from wandering).
